7 Cookies used by Google Analytics

This website uses Google Analytics, a web analytics service provided by Google, Inc. ("Google"). Google Analytics uses so-called "cookies", text files that are stored on your computer and allow the use of the website to be analyzed.

The information generated by the cookie about your use of this website is usually transmitted to a Google server in the USA and stored there. However, if IP anonymisation is activated on this website, your IP address will be shortened by Google beforehand within member states of the European Union or other parties to the Agreement on the European Economic Area. Only in exceptional cases the full IP address will be transferred to a Google server in the USA and abbreviated there. On behalf of the operator of this website, Google will use this information to evaluate your use of the website, to compile reports on the website activities for the website operators and to provide further services connected with the website usage and internet usage. Google will in no case associate your IP address with other data from Google. You can prevent the installation of cookies by setting your browser software accordingly; however, we would like to point out that in this case not all functions of this website can be used in full. In addition, you may want to opt-out and prevent Google from tracking the data (including your IP address) generated by the cookie and your use of the website, as well as the processing of this data by Google by downloading a browser Add-on to disable Google Analytics for your browser. https://tools.google.com/dlpage/gaoptout?hl=en.

9 Cookies used by LinkedIn

The website uses the LinkedIn Insight Tag to measure LinkedIn ad campaigns. The LinkedIn Insight Tag enables the collection of metadata such as IP address information, timestamp, and events (e.g. page views). All data is encrypted. The LinkedIn browser cookie is stored in the user's browser until the user deletes the cookie or the cookie expires (there’s a rolling six-month expiration from the last time the user’s browser loaded the Insight Tag). Users have full control to block or delete cookies from their browser.
